The adjusting component 3 comprises a vertical column 301, a ball screw 302, a ball nut 303, a support rod 304, a first bevel gear 305, a rotating rod 306, a second bevel gear 307 and a hand wheel 308, the vertical column 301 is fixedly connected to the middle part of the cross beam 2, the ball screw 302 is rotatably connected to the middle part inside the vertical column 301, the ball nut 303 is in threaded sleeve joint with the outer surface of the ball screw 302, the support rod 304 is fixedly connected to the front surface of the ball nut 303, one end of the support rod 304 passes through the strip-shaped groove 4 and is fixedly connected to the cushion component 5, the first bevel gear 305 is fixedly connected to the bottom part of the outer surface of the ball screw 302, the rotating rod 306 is rotatably connected to the bottom part of the side surface of the vertical column 301, the second bevel gear 307 is fixedly connected to one end of the rotating rod 306, teeth of the second bevel gear 307 are engaged with teeth of the first bevel gear 305, the hand wheel 308 is fixedly connected to the other end of the rotating rod 306, and the hand wheel 308 is positioned outside the vertical column 301, through framework 1, crossbeam 2, the cooperation of adjusting part 3 and cushion subassembly 5 is used, through rotatory hand wheel 308, can make second bevel gear 307 take place to rotate through dwang 306, second bevel gear 307 transmits power for first bevel gear 305, make ball screw 302 take place to rotate, ball screw 302 can convert rotary motion into rectilinear movement with the cooperation of ball nut 303, can make ball nut 303 in the removal about ball screw 302, drive the removal about cushion subassembly 5 through branch 304, and then can adjust the height of cushion subassembly 5 on the desk, make the middle and primary school students of different heights use more comfortable of desk, and the practicability is improved.
The bottom of the side surface of the upright 301 is fixedly connected with a limiting disc 309, the limiting disc 309 is movably sleeved on the outer surface of the rotating rod 306, the side surface of the limiting disc 309 is provided with limiting holes at equal intervals, the hand wheel 308 is disc-shaped, the side surface of the hand wheel 308 is provided with through insertion holes at equal intervals, the inside of each insertion hole is movably inserted with a fixing pin 310, one end of each fixing pin 310 penetrates through the insertion hole and is movably inserted inside the corresponding limiting hole, the fixing pin 310 is used by matching the limiting disc 309 and the fixing pin 310, after the height adjustment of the cushion component 5 is completed, the fixing pin 310 is inserted into the limiting hole on the limiting disc 309 from the insertion hole on the hand wheel 308, the rotating rod 306 can be prevented from rotating, the stability of the cushion component 5 after the adjustment is further ensured, the cushion component 5 comprises a cushion 501, a fixing plate 502, a fixing rod 503 and a movable block 504, the fixing plate 502 is fixedly connected to the middle part of the bottom of the cushion 501, dead lever 503 fixed connection is in the bottom of fixed plate 502, the bottom of dead lever 503 is connected through the inside rotation of round pin axle with movable block 504, movable block 504 fixed connection is in the one end of branch 304, and the back of movable block 504 and the positive sliding connection of stand 301, setting through cushion subassembly 5, when using, move cushion 501 downwards, can make cushion 501 parallel arrangement, make things convenient for middle and primary school student to sit on cushion 501, when not using, can lift cushion 501, save space, make things convenient for middle and primary school student to pass between two desks, use effect is improved.
The bottom fixedly connected with mounting panel 6 of stand 301, the inside fixedly connected with backplate 7 of framework 1, the middle part fixed connection of the top of stand 301 and backplate 7 bottom, the top fixedly connected with table 8 at the framework 1 back, the bottom fixedly connected with drawer 9 of table 8.
In use, a user rotates the second bevel gear 307 by rotating the hand wheel 308, by rotating the rod 306, the second bevel gear 307 transmits power to the first bevel gear 305, so that the ball screw 302 rotates, the ball screw 302 and the ball nut 303 cooperate to convert the rotational motion into a linear motion, the ball nut 303 can move up and down on the ball screw 302, the support rod 304 drives the cushion component 5 to move up and down, and further the height of the cushion component 5 on the desk can be adjusted, after the height adjustment of the seat cushion assembly 5 is completed, the fixing pin 310 is inserted into the limiting hole on the limiting disc 309 from the insertion hole on the hand wheel 308, the rotating rod 306 can be prevented from rotating, so that the stability of the cushion component 5 after adjustment is ensured, then the seat cushion 501 is moved downwards, so that the seat cushion 501 is arranged in parallel, and a user can sit on the seat cushion 501 conveniently.
